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Westminster is $383,100 , 36% above the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$430,386. Median rent is $1,286/month, with 51.0%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 97.1 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 2007.

Safety & Crime

Westminster reports 41 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 89%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 1,421/100K.

Education

19.0% of adults in Westminster hold a bachelor's degree or higher (44% below the national average). 78.7%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.9/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Westminster has an average annual temperature of 64°F (18°C). Winters average 44°F in January while summers reach 83°F in July. The area gets 330 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 39.8 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 42.
